What Exactly Is Roof Tiles Floor?

In simple terms, a roof tiles floor refers to flooring systems that utilize roof tiles — traditionally meant for roofing — repurposed or designed specifically as durable floor surfaces. These are usually ceramic, terracotta, or concrete tiles, engineered to handle foot traffic, weight load, and environmental factors. The term spans from traditional clay tiles in Mediterranean homes to modern engineered tiles used in factory floors or even green roofs.

Today, roof tiles floor systems connect well with sustainable building practices. They’re appreciated for thermal mass qualities, moisture resistance, and ease of replacement — factors critical in both commercial construction and humanitarian contexts. In other words, these tiles aren’t just “pretty covers for roofs”; they are reliable, multifunctional, and sometimes lifesaving components of infrastructure.

Core Components That Make Roof Tiles Floor Effective

Durability and Weather Resistance

The essence of roof tiles floor durability lies in their resistance to moisture, UV rays, and temperature swings. Many manufacturers use ceramic or porcelain which naturally resists cracking or fading — essential if the floor is exposed to sun or occasional water infiltration.

Load-Bearing Capacity

These floors must stand up to heavy use whether pedestrian or sometimes vehicular in industrial contexts. Proper tile thickness and the substrate beneath it ensure weight distribution and prevent unwanted cracking.

Installation Flexibility

Roof tiles can be laid in multiple patterns—herringbone, basket-weave, or traditional grids—which makes them suitable for various design aesthetics and practical configurations. This flexibility also helps in repair and replacement.

Thermal Performance

Tiles have high thermal mass, meaning they absorb and slowly release heat, which can reduce cooling costs inside buildings. It’s an important sustainability angle.

Cost Efficiency

While the upfront cost can vary, the long life span and minimal maintenance make roof tiles floor often cheaper over their full lifecycle compared to alternatives like wood or carpet.

Challenges in Roof Tiles Floor Usage—and How They’re Being Addressed

Like anything worth doing, roof tiles floor have their drawbacks: initial installation can be cumbersome, especially in uneven terrains, and breakage during transit or assembly is a concern. Plus, achieving consistent slip resistance in outdoor environments remains tricky.

Experts suggest modular systems with interlocking designs to reduce complexity and damage. Also, surface treatments and coatings improve slip and stain resistance without compromising aesthetics — no small feats given the functional demands.

FAQ: What People Commonly Ask About Roof Tiles Floor

How long can roof tiles floor last under heavy industrial use?
Properly installed concrete or porcelain tiles can last over 50 years in industrial settings with minimal repairs, assuming regular maintenance and suitable substrate preparation.
Are roof tiles floor eco-friendly compared to other flooring types?
Yes, especially when made from natural clay or recycled materials. They often require less frequent replacement and have lower embodied energy than wood or vinyl floors.
Can roof tiles floor be installed outdoors in wetter climates?
Absolutely, provided the tiles have low water absorption and the installation includes proper drainage and slip-resistant finishes.
How quickly can modular roof tiles floor systems be deployed in emergency shelters?
Some modular roofing tiles floor units can be assembled within a day, offering rapid response for humanitarian and disaster relief applications.
Is customization available for roof tiles floor patterns and colors?
Most vendors offer a variety of designs and finishes, enabling tailored aesthetics from rustic to ultra-modern.
